
T20 cricket
T20 cricket is a fast-paced format where each team plays a single innings of 20 overs, with each over consisting of six legal balls. The goal is to score as many runs as possible within this short period, making the game quick and energetic. Batsmen often play aggressive shots to maximize runs, and bowlers focus on variety and accuracy to limit the opposition’s scoring. T20 matches typically last around three hours, offering exciting action, strategic batting, and innovative bowling, making it popular among fans for its entertainment value and fast tempo.
